The Second Hokage - was the younger brother of the First and Tsunade's grand uncle. He greatly contributed to Konoha's establishment as a major power. He was very proud of his superior combat ability, and was especially skillful at water jutsu (to the point that he did not require a source of water to perform them). One such ability was the Water Release: Water Shockwave, which allowed him to spit out a large body of water that he could control to attack others. He was the teacher of the Third Hokage, Homura Mitokado, and Koharu Utatane, and was the one to appoint the Third as his successor. He was resurrected and summoned by Orochimaru to battle the Third, who is eventually forced to seal away his soul to defeat him. One of the anime's filler arcs the Second is revealed to have owned Raijin sword, the blade of which was composed of pure energy and could retract into the handle. Despite being composed of pure energy, the blade can be cracked and broken like a regular sword, which happens at the end of the same filler arc it is introduced in when Naruto uses Rasengan.




Kakashi Hatake - Like his father, Sakumo Hatake whose skills have been compared to that of the Legendary Ninja, Kakashi is considered a genius shinobi, graduating from the Ninja Academy at age 5 and achieving the rank of Chunin at 6. A few years after these accomplishments, Kakashi's father was disgraced by the village for abandoning a mission in favor of saving his comrades, which cost the Land of Fire dearly. Deeply ashamed and ostracized even by those he had saved, Sakumo committed seppuku, leaving Kakashi to bear witness to the event. After his father's suicide, Kakashi began to adhere strictly to the rules of the shinobi ? in particular the rule dictating that the success of the mission must come before the well being of one's teammates, causing him to become arrogant, humorless, and by-the-book. At the age of 13, Kakashi achieved Jonin status. As a reward for his accomplishment, he was assigned to lead his team on a sabotage mission to blow up a bridge in order to prevent enemy forces from attacking Konoha. Shortly after the mission started, Kakashi's teammate, Rin was captured by enemy shinobi. Kakashi's other teammate, Obito Uchiha immediately stated his intention to save her, but Kakashi said they had to focus on completing the mission, opting not to make the same mistake his father had. Though Kakashi believed that they had to complete their objective and they parted ways, a little reflection on Obito's words and Rin's prior kindness eventually convinced him that his father had done the right thing in saving his teammates. This revelation prompted Kakashi to turn back to join Obito in the rescue effort, although he initially claims that he did not believe Obito could survive on his own?a statement that is more or less supported by how his arrival coincided with saving his oblivious teammate from a ninja's attack. During their attempt to save Rin, Kakashi lost his left eye as a result of taking an enemy ninja's attack for Obito. To protect Kakashi in return, Obito managed to awaken his Sharingan and killed their assailant. Soon after saving Rin, a rockfall technique was triggered and a rock struck Kakashi on his blind side. He would have been buried beneath the rocks had Obito not pushed Kakashi out of the way, getting the right side of his body almost completely crushed in the process. Shortly before he died, Obito had Rin (a medical ninja) implant his Sharingan eye in Kakashi's damaged eye socket as a gift. As his first act with his new eye, Kakashi avenged Obito by killing the enemy ninja with his now-perfected Chidori technique, bringing the Kakashi of today into being. Years later Kakashi would become a member of the Konohagakure ANBU where he served as a squad leader. During this time, he had several kōhai, named Yugao Uzuki and Tenzo, and recognized the latter as the most successful of his kōhai. It is unknown when or why he left ANBU, but he still wears iron guards on his gloves, a characteristic of ANBU uniforms. While he makes frequent appearances throughout Part I, Kakashi's role largely deals with protecting his students and keeping them unified. Most prominently he tries to steer Sasuke away from seeking Orochimaru as a source of power, even teaching him how to use the Chidori so that he will not rely on the Cursed Seal for power. In time, however, Sasuke begins to turn against his team and readily attacks them, which, despite Kakashi's protests and attempts to convince him that revenge should not be pursued, ultimately leads to his betraying Konoha. As Naruto and Sasuke carry out a final battle Kakashi rushes to their location to prevent them from killing each other. He arrives too late and Sasuke escapes, and Naruto and Sakura go their separate ways to find their own methods of getting stronger. Kakashi begins to take part in more battles in Part II as he no longer needs to focus his attention on his students, who have improved greatly over the timeskip. As Akatsuki becomes increasingly more active, Kakashi joins the various battles in defeating its members. Likewise, Kakashi joins Naruto and Sakura's efforts in bringing Sasuke back to Konoha and has since organized an 8-man team that is in part dedicated to this cause. Still, Kakashi has not fully outlived his role as guidance for his students, and he helps Naruto in creating the Wind Release: Spiraling Shuriken




Kabuto Yakushi - is Orochimaru's personal medic, assistant, and general right-hand man. "Kabuto" can mean "helmet" and is also the last part of the Japanese name for aconite, a plant which can either alleviate pain or kill, while the characters for "Yakushi" literally mean "medicine user". As a young boy, Kabuto was found amongst the enemy dead after the battle of Kikyo Pass by a chief medical officer of the Konoha Medical Unit Squad. The officer brought Kabuto with him back to Konoha, raised him as a son, and taught him medical jutsu when he got older. Kabuto acted as a spy for many different villages and groups for many years before being recruited by Sasori of Akatsuki, who sent him to spy on Orochimaru. Orochimaru discovered this, freed Kabuto from Sasori's influence, and persuaded Kabuto to side with him instead. Kabuto has since used his numerous other affiliations to spy for Orochimaru; when acting as Sasori's subordinate, he is able to gather intelligence on Akatsuki's doings. As a habitant of Konoha, he is also able to acquire the rank of Genin and enter the biannual Chunin Exams, using the first few phases of the exam to gather information on his fellow participants for Orochimaru's use. Although his known sources of information have since been lost, Kabuto remains with Orochimaru and fights on his behalf whenever necessary. Despite his apparent loyalty to Orochimaru, Kabuto's true personality is difficult to discern. He frequently changes face without warning, switching from a lighthearted and polite teenager to a twisted and sadistic maniac that enjoys playing mind games with his opponents. Orochimaru himself seems to have a hard time determining Kabuto's thoughts, as seen when he orders Kabuto to kidnap Sasuke Uchiha and wonders if perhaps Kabuto will kill Sasuke instead. Even in this instance, Orochimaru has great confidence in Kabuto's loyalty, laughing at the prospect that Kabuto would betray him. While Kabuto does generally obey Orochimaru's orders, he is not above healing Orochimaru's enemies or trying to strike up polite conversations with Naruto Uzumaki when they meet, whose willingness to try and overcome the monster within him inspires Kabuto. Orochimaru has suggested that Kabuto has motives differing from his own, seen when instructing him to kidnap Sasuke; as Kabuto leaves to carry out the task, Orochimaru reminds him that killing Sasuke is the only way he can stop him from accomplishing his goals. While Orochimaru quickly writes this off as a joke, Kabuto is visibly shaken by the suggestion. Despite his unclear motives, Kabuto seems to be content in following Orochimaru, even integrating Orochimaru's remains into his body (which have since begun to try and take control) as a means to become more powerful and to no longer be the mere tool of others



Itachi was once considered the prodigy of the Uchiha clan. He had mastered the Sharigan at age 8 and became a Chuunin at age 10. By age 13, Itachi had joined Konoha’s ANBU and became a team leader. Itachi’s father, Fugaku Uchiha, was proud of him and aimed to get Itachi to the top of the Uchiha clan. But in doing so, he often neglected his other son, Sasuke. Living under the shadow of Itachi made Sasuke’s own progress seem insignificant, but nonetheless Sasuke looked up to his older brother and trained hard to become more like him. Itachi often helped Sasuke in his training, but wished his father would give more attention to Sasuke.

Itachi always had a calm personality, if not somewhat lacking in emotions, but nobody could gave guessed the evils he was truly capable of. Itachi begin to grow more distant from his father and neglected his duties as an ANBU member. Furthermore, there were growing suspicions that Itachi was behind the apparent suicide of Shisui Uchiha, one of his closest friends. Then one night, Itachi did the unthinkable and single-handedly murdered the entire Uchiha clan in Konoha. The only member he spared was Sasuke, who witnessed him killing their parents in cold blood. When asked why he did it, Itachi's response was that he had to "test his own ability." Itachi had gained the power of Mangekyou Sharigan, an ability he revealed to Sasuke as only achievable if he killed his closest friend.
